检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
作 者:彭维[1] 朱云波[1] PENG Wei;ZHU Yun-bo(Chongqing City Management College,Chongqing 401331,China)
出 处:《包装工程》2019年第1期253-258,共6页Packaging Engineering
基 金:重庆市教育委员会2017年度科学技术研究项目(1609155488)
摘 要:目的为了提高蝙蝠算法(BA)求解包装废弃物逆向物流问题的性能。方法在标准BA算法的基础上提出混合蝙蝠算法(HBA)。首先,构建新型蝙蝠表达式,使BA算法适用于包装废弃物逆向物流问题的求解。其次,引入自适应惯性权重,改造蝙蝠速度更新公式;然后,引入粒子群算法(PSO),对每次迭代中任一随机蝙蝠进行粒子群操作;最后,利用HBA算法对企业实例和标准算例进行仿真测试。结果企业最优回收距离为776.63 km。与遗传算法(GA)、蚁群算法(ACO)和禁忌搜索算法(TS)相比,HBA算法能够求得已知最优解的标准算例个数最多为6个,求得最好解与已知最优解的平均误差最小为8.58%,平均运行时间最短为4.39s。结论 HBA算法的全局寻优能力、稳定性和运行速度均优于GA算法、ACO算法和TS算法。The work aims to improve the performance of the bat algorithm(BA) used in solving the problem of packaging waste reverse logistics. Based on standard BA, a hybrid bat algorithm(HBA) was proposed. Firstly, a new bat expression was constructed to make BA suitable for the solution to the problem of packaging waste reverse logistics. Secondly, the speed update formula of bat was reconstructed by introducing the adaptive inertia weight. Then, particle swarm optimization algorithm(PSO) was introduced, which carried out particle swarm operation on any random bat in each iteration. Finally, simulation tests were carried out on enterprise examples and standard examples by HBA. The optimal recovery distance of enterprise was 776.63 km. HBA could get better results compared with genetic algorithm(GA), ant colony optimization algorithm(ACO) and tabu search algorithm(TS); such as, the number of standard examples of the known optimal solution was 6, the average error between the best solution and known optimal solution was 8.58%, and the minimum average running time was 4.39 s. HBA algorithm is superior to GA, ACO and TS in global optimization ability, stability and running speed.
分 类 号:X79[环境科学与工程—环境工程]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:216.73.216.117